hashmap 原理

image.png HashMap在面試中經常會被問到,一定會問到它的存儲結構和實現原理,甚至可能還會問到一些源碼 今天就來看一下HashMap 首先得看一下HashMap的存儲結構和底層實現原理 image 如上圖所示,HashMap底層是用數組+鏈表+紅黑樹實現的,其中紅黑樹是JDK1.8對HashMap優化之後加入的,當鏈表的長度大於8的時候會由鏈表結構轉爲紅黑樹,這些等下在看源碼分析的時候
相關文章
相關標籤/搜索